Abstract
The invention provides a practical combustible gas detector which comprises a detector body. A sensor is arranged at the top of the detector body, the lower end of the sensor is connected with a sensor chamber, one end of the sensor chamber is provided with an air exhaust opening, a power indicating lamp is arranged under the air exhaust opening, a fault indicating lamp is arranged at one side of the power indicating lamp, a row of gas concentration alarm indicating lamps is arranged at one side of the fault indicating lamp, a liquid crystal display screen is arranged under the gas concentration alarm indicating lamp, a USB interface is positioned at the side surface of the detector body on the left of the liquid crystal display screen, a row of function keys is arranged below the liquid crystal display screen, a sensitivity adjusting button is arranged at one side of the function keys, a power switching key is arranged at one side of the sensitivity adjusting button and at one side of a self-check button of an alarm device, the self-check button of the alarm device is arranged over a liquid crystal backlight lamp button, and a sound outlet of a buzzer is arranged under the liquid crystal backlight lamp button.

Background technology
Combustible gas detector is combustible gas detector is to detector that is single or many combustible gases concentration-response.Combustible gas detector has catalytic type, infrared optics type two type.Catalytic type combustible gas detector be utilize refractory metal platinum filament heat after resistance variations to measure combustable gas concentration.When inflammable gas enters detector, cause oxidation reaction flameless burning on platinum filament surface, its heat produced makes the temperature of platinum filament raise, and the resistivity of platinum filament just changes.
